using System.IO;
using System.Text;
namespace X86Disassembler.PE.Parsers
{
/// <summary>
/// Parser for section headers in a PE file
/// </summary>
public class SectionHeaderParser : IParser<SectionHeader>
{
/// <summary>
/// Parse a section header from the binary reader
/// </summary>
/// <param name="reader">The binary reader positioned at the start of the section header</param>
/// <returns>The parsed section header</returns>
public SectionHeader Parse(BinaryReader reader)
{
SectionHeader header = new SectionHeader();
// Read section name (8 bytes)
byte[] nameBytes = reader.ReadBytes(8);
// Convert to string, removing any null characters
header.Name = Encoding.ASCII.GetString(nameBytes).TrimEnd('\0');
header.VirtualSize = reader.ReadUInt32();
header.VirtualAddress = reader.ReadUInt32();
header.SizeOfRawData = reader.ReadUInt32();
header.PointerToRawData = reader.ReadUInt32();
header.PointerToRelocations = reader.ReadUInt32();
header.PointerToLinenumbers = reader.ReadUInt32();
header.NumberOfRelocations = reader.ReadUInt16();
header.NumberOfLinenumbers = reader.ReadUInt16();
header.Characteristics = reader.ReadUInt32();
return header;
}
}
}
